【问题标题】:How to calculate dynamic % of grand total as a measure on Power BI?如何计算总计的动态百分比作为 Power BI 的衡量标准?
【发布时间】:2021-03-21 17:47:18
【问题描述】:

我已将下表连接到 Power BI,我正在寻找方法来创建一个公式,计算评级列的总计百分比,并进一步减去每个评级的目标。例如,评分 1 的总计百分比为 3 除以 7 (42.86%)。公式中最重要的部分是分母,对于应用于 Grade 或 BU 列的任何过滤器,它必须保持在总体水平和动态。例如,总级别的分母为 7,过滤到 Academy BU 后应为 3。

样本数据表:

评分目标表:

我希望最终结果看起来像这样,

我已经使用以下公式来实现这一点,

已创建度量:% of total calc = DIVIDE(COUNT('Table'[Rating]),CALCULATE(SUM('Table'[Count]),'Table'[Rating]))

为了使上述公式有效,我必须添加一个额外的列并在其中包含一些列(见下文)

我想知道是否有其他方法可以实现此结果?

【问题讨论】:

    标签: optimization powerbi formula calculated-field


    【解决方案1】:

    ALLEXCEPT 将产生这样的结果以排除已使用的维度并包含强制性过滤器,例如具有一个条件的日期、评级、日期,任何维度都必须在同一个表中。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2013-08-05
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多